What is RTA Road Test?

The RTA road test, conducted by Dubai's Road and Transport Authority (RTA), is the practical driving exam you must pass to obtain a heavy vehicle driver's license in Dubai. It assesses your ability to safely operate a vehicle on the road, ensuring you possess the necessary skills and knowledge to navigate Dubai's traffic environment. Once you complete the heavy truck and trailer initial driving assessment, you must take an RTA road test in Dubai. It is the final assessment to determine whether an individual possesses the necessary skills and competence to safely operate a vehicle on UAE roads.

The RTA road test is typically 15-20 minutes long and conducted by a certified examiner. They will assess your driving competency, knowledge of traffic rules, and ability to make safe decisions while navigating various road situations.

Road Test Components

Pre-Trip Inspection: The test typically starts with a pre-trip inspection to check the vehicle's condition and safety features.
Basic Control Skills Test: This part includes maneuvers such as reversing, parking, and coupling/uncoupling of trailers.
On-Road Test: Applicants must demonstrate their ability to safely operate the heavy truck in various traffic situations, including highway driving, city driving, and navigating through intersections and roundabouts.

Common Areas Assessed during RTA road test

Vehicle Control: Smooth handling, braking, and accelerating.
Traffic Rules Compliance: Adherence to traffic signs, signals, and regulations.
Safety Practices: Proper use of mirrors, signaling, maintaining safe distances, and awareness of blind spots.
Handling Emergencies: Ability to respond appropriately to unexpected situations on the road.

RTA Road Test Fee Structure

The RTA road test fee structure is as follows:

PurposeRTA fees
Opening file200
Learning permit200
Knowledge handbook50
Knowledge Dirham10
Innovation Dirham10
Internal test220
Knowledge test220
Final test220
License Issuance for 1 Year120
